TEF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2025 in Review
250 of the 7,620 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Telefonica (TEF) for Q3 2025, worth a combined $340M — down 0.64% from $342M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 30 funds opened new TEF positions and 27 closed out — a net gain of 3 holders — while 93 added to existing stakes and 67 trimmed.
The largest buyer was First Trust Advisors, adding an estimated $3.91M. The largest seller was Mainstay Capital Management, cutting an estimated $1.91M.
